9 Sinclair Close, Boston, PE21 9LH is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1991-1995. The property offers approximately 635 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£153,641 , which equates to approximately £242 per square foot. It was last sold on 2 Feb 2023 for £143,000. Since then, the value has increased by £10,641, representing a 7.4% increase, or approximately 2.6% per year.

The current estimated value of £153,641 is:

  • 12.0% lower than the average property price on Sinclair Close
  • 4.1% lower than the average in the PE21 9LH postcode area
  • and 24.0% lower than the average price for Boston as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 19 December 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

9 Sinclair Close, Boston, Lincolnshire, PE21 9LH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Dec 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 4 Mar 2012,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 37.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from electric storage heaters to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The windows were upgraded from mostly double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 13%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to very good.
